I thought it was just a couple of bolts, no....you have to drill out the pop rivets to get the speakers out.. Good replacements, Polk Audio Db line.. there are some DIY speaker replacement tutorials here if you look in the stickies.. IF you have the sub it should be in the side panel of the trunk on the passenger side.. IF you have it... I would let them replace the side glass, but don't let them touch the front unless absoulty nessassary, a lot of time when removing them they seriously gouge the metal frame, setting you up for some serious rust, down the road.. My understanding is that the window recall only affects 03 and 04.The moon & Tunes packae didn't include a subwoofer until at least 05.So, you don't have one (I have an 03 w/ M&T, so I don't have one either)also, I am fairly sure the M&T speakers are 4 ohm.

Quote, originally posted by joatmon »The moon & Tunes packae didn't include a subwoofer until at least 05.Sub-woof not available in 03, it was an add on option in 04, standard with M&T 05 and later.
